Web1 apr. 2024 · First Time NCLEX Pass Rates and Schools According to the NCSBN, the national first time NCLEX-RN pass rate for US educated nurses in 2024 was 86.5% and the PN pass rate for the same period of time was 83%. The pass rate for repeat RN test-takers was only 42.9% and for PN 35.6%. Web15 mrt. 2024 · Step 2: Become Licensed. You've got your degree, but you're not done yet. Now you need to prove your competency by passing an exam to earn your license. For registered nurses, this will be the NCLEX-RN, but each nursing career type will have its own licensing exam and state certification requirements.
